Output c63bb7e2dae38339df895202a20002fdc4bb88cf453ad1941a7c1a126c0a7499:2

value
30835870
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df3587555997a015761551c9fbfd6bf6e1ad65f1 OP_EQUALVERIFY OP_CHECKSIG
address
1MMDp1o9DQFSjqDuFYHcydSkpAqTeLaX2v
transaction
c63bb7e2dae38339df895202a20002fdc4bb88cf453ad1941a7c1a126c0a7499
spent
true